The Haunting Pattern in Teyvat
In the world of Genshin Impact, memories aren’t just stories—they’re the essence of existence itself. A terrifying pattern emerges across quests: losing your memories equals death. This isn’t metaphorical. Characters who forget their pasts literally vanish from Teyvat’s reality, erased like scribbles on a page.

Aranara and Arlecchino: Proof of a Grim Rule
Two key stories cement this law:
- Aranara Questline: These forest spirits fade when forgotten, whispering, “When no one remembers us, we return to the soil.”
- Arlecchino’s Lore: The Harbinger’s backstory implies her “past self” died when her memories were manipulated. What remains is a new entity wearing her face.
As one Redditor observed: “In Teyvat, memory isn’t storage—it’s your soul’s anchor.”

The Abyss Sibling’s Rebirth
This explains the Traveler’s twin:
- They arrived in Khaenri’ah 500 years ago
- Lost their memories during the cataclysm
- Technically “died” as the sibling you knew
- Were “reborn” as a new being tied to Teyvat’s rules
The twin’s memory loss wasn’t an accident—it was a metaphysical death that let the Abyss claim them.
Why the Traveler Is Different
You, the active Traveler, retain your memories. This makes you an anomaly—a foreign entity resisting Teyvat’s laws. Your sibling, stripped of their past, became part of the world’s cycle. This tragic divide fuels the game’s central conflict: Can someone who “died” truly be saved?

The Horrifying Implications
If this theory holds:
- Irminsul’s memory wipes aren’t resets—they’re mass executions
- Characters like Scaramouche didn’t “change”—the original died
- The Sustainer of Heavenly Principles may be erasing identities to control reality
As the community debates, one question lingers: If your twin “died” when they forgot you… who is leading the Abyss?
